Overview

Explore the Yucatan jungle by ATV, zipline, and underground river on a full-day adventure tour from Cancun. Steer your own ATV through the forest, take on a series of ziplines, then jump into a cenote to snorkel a freshwater river through a limestone cavern. This full-day adventure tour includes all activities, a buffet lunch of Mexican cuisine, and round-trip transport from your hotel in Cancun.

What To Expect

Get an early start on the day with pickup at your hotel in Cancun, then travel to a jumping-off point in the Yucatan jungle. Hop on a 2-passenger ATV after a short briefing on technique and safety, then rev the engine while driving on forest trails.

Next, get high above the trees, soaring through a zipline course that overlooks the jungle canopy (this is the perfect way to spot some of the Yucatan’s colorful birds). Follow your guide to an opening in the jungle floor that leads to a cenote, a sinkhole into one of the area’s limestone caverns and underground rivers. If you’d like to see beneath the surface of the freshwater, snorkeling equipment is provided.

The final stop of the day is a local restaurant, where you can refuel from your adventures with a buffet lunch of grilled chicken, rice, beans, salad, chips, and salsas, as well as a non-alcoholic drink. This full-day tour concludes with return transfer to your hotel in Cancun.
